We are seeking a creative, detail-oriented, and experienced Senior Manager, Post-Production / Lead Editor to lead our editorial team in producing compelling video content that brings Chicago Bulls stories to life. In this role, you will oversee all aspects of the post-production process, from managing schedules and editorial workflows to editing original content across multiple platforms. You will also serve as the direct manager of the Digital Asset Manager role, ensuring that our content creation and asset management systems work seamlessly together.
The ideal candidate has a strong background in editing, creative storytelling, and managing editorial teams within a fast-paced sports or entertainment environment. You will have direct impact on the quality and innovation of Bulls content, helping to ensure our product meets the highest creative and technical standards while advancing Bulls fandom and business objectives.
The Chicago Bulls video team, BullsTV, is the in-house video production arm within the Bulls Content Department. This team aims to create first-class, compelling content that advances Bulls fandom, gives unique insight to the team, and contributes to overall business objectives.
The base salary range for this role is $80,000 - $90,000 annually + annual discretionary bonus. This salary range is an estimate, and the actual salary will vary based on applicants education, experience, skills, and abilities, as well as internal equity and alignment with market data.
